Silverhawk Aviation Academy has been preparing pilots in the Treasure Valley since 1998, earning a distinguished reputation as Idaho's only FAA-approved Part 141 flight school offering both airplane and helicopter training under one certificate. Located at Caldwell Executive Airport (KEUL), the academy operates one of the largest training fleets in the Pacific Northwest, with over 40 aircraft and two full-motion simulators available to students.

The airplane program trains in Cessna 172 aircraft, taking students from their first discovery flight through Private Pilot, Instrument, Commercial, and Flight Instructor certificates. The helicopter program operates Robinson R22 and R44 helicopters, providing a comprehensive rotorcraft curriculum from Private Helicopter through CFI-H and CFII-H. The academy's dual-track structure is uncommon in the region, allowing students who want exposure to both fixed-wing and rotorcraft training to complete multiple ratings at a single school.

Since 1998, Silverhawk has mentored and guided hundreds of students into successful aviation careers. The school's Part 141 structure ensures a rigorous, FAA-approved training syllabus and regular oversight, and its location in the Caldwell area provides access to the diverse Idaho terrain—ranging from flat irrigated farmland to dramatic high-desert buttes—that creates an exceptional and varied training environment.
